what is the solution to8(5-r)/5=-2r

Expand 8(5-r)/5=-2r as indicated: 40 - 8r

----------- = - 2r

5

Multiply both sides by 5, obtaining 40 - 8r = - 10r

Combine like terms: 40 = - 2r

Divide both sides by -2: -20 = r

The solution to 8(5-r)/5=-2r is -20. Verify this by subbing -20 for r in the given equation.
